## Escalation: SpoolHub Service

SpoolHub handles print jobs for all Varrow Point offices. If jobs queue but never dispatch, restart the service pod once. If the queue doesn't drain within 10 minutes, or you see repeated driver handshake errors, stop troubleshooting — do not purge the queue yourself. Capture the last 200 log lines and the affected printer IDs, then escalate to the print-platform on-call by writing to the address below.

escalation mailbox, tadug-bagag: gileth@nelvroforge.corp

**Checklist item: Consent banner rollout (Tidemark Portal).** The banner ships behind the `consent_v2` flag, enabled per-region starting with the Velsharren market. Verify opt-out persists across sessions and that the legacy cookie is purged on first load. Maintainers should not remove the fallback banner until the flag hits 100%. The rollout build is identified by the token below.

trace token, yahop-tagep: htk14_b5f905a255d9e9

Attendees: Department heads, convened by T. Wendrake.

The renewal of our commercial coverage with Aldgrove Mutual was reviewed. Premiums rise eight percent, driven by expanded liability terms for the Corbyn Mills facility. Finance confirmed the increase fits within the approved budget envelope. Action: department heads to confirm asset schedules by month-end so the binder can be executed. Claims history was noted as favourable, which supported negotiating leverage. A confidential note on related business plans follows below.

board note of hafop-tagug: Headcount on the Holion team goes from 27 to 94 by the end of February. Gross margin on Holion came in at 45 percent against a plan of 65 percent.